Most people will find ESC and traction control superior to AWD for safety purposes. The best combo might be ESC with AWD, since a lot of AWD vehicles tend to be a bit top heavy and more prone to rolling. ESC corrects a lot of that tendency. For a low sedan though, unless you live near the tundra or drive slalom, AWD will not pay you for its upkeep.

At my training for the new Nissan Rogue, they had a slick plate set up (6 4x8 metal panels edge to edge in 2x3 pattern covered with soapy water.
 
They showed us the Rogue on the slick plate starting from stop with ESC off and ESC on. AWD was on in both instances.
 
ESC makes a huge difference in control and smoothness.
 
With ESC off all four wheels where spinning and the Rogue started to move sideways. Also the engine revved alot higher to get the car moving.
